Andares is a shopping mall located in Zapopan, Mexico in the Guadalajara metropolitan area. This outdoor and indoor shopping center is set in Puerta de Hierro. It was opened on November 19, 2008.

The 530 million dollar complex features residencies designed by Mexican architect Juan Sordo Madaleno, a Ritz-Carlton hotel, and a shopping center complex including department stores such as Liverpool (store) and El Palacio de Hierro.
